I liked the snare sound. Nice crack to it.

The bass at the beginning is a bit muddy and undefined. I think a well placed EQ cut, maybe somewhere just north of 300hz, might help out.

The guitar (I think it's a guitar) that comes in at :44 sounds flat compared to the other instruments.

When things kick in at 1:26, it's kind of a mess. There's just too much going on and everything is fighting for attention.

I liked that guitar that comes in for a few seconds at 3:06. Boxy sounding, but it fit well.
